The Bathroom Cabinet Trap
If you open your medicine cabinet after taking a hot shower, you aren't looking at a storage space. You're looking at a sauna. This is the single biggest mistake people make with medication storage. The bathroom is a high-humidity environment. When you run a shower, relative humidity can spike from a comfortable 40% to nearly 95% in minutes.
Moisture is the enemy of chemical stability. For solid dosage forms like tablets and capsules, the ideal relative humidity is below 60%. In a steamy bathroom, that moisture seeps into the bottle, even if the cap is tight. A study by UCHealth in 2023 showed that aspirin exposed to these humidity spikes breaks down 300% faster than it would in a dry room. That vinegar smell you sometimes get from old aspirin? That’s acetylsalicylic acid breaking down into salicylic acid and acetic acid. It means the pain relief is gone, and worse, it could irritate your stomach lining.
Moving your meds out of the bathroom doesn't mean hiding them in a closet floor. It means finding a cool, dry place. A dresser drawer in a bedroom or a locked cabinet in a hallway is far superior. These areas maintain steady temperatures and low humidity levels, keeping your pills intact for their full shelf life.
Kitchen Counters and Heat Fluctuations
The kitchen seems convenient because you’re always there, but it’s actually one of the harshest environments for drugs. Think about what happens in a kitchen during the day. You boil water for pasta, you bake cookies, you run the dishwasher. All of this releases heat. Research from the Swedish Medical Center found that temperature near stoves and ovens can fluctuate by more than 15°C (27°F) within just 30 minutes.
Most solid medications are designed to be stored between 20-25°C (68-77°F). When temps swing wildly, the chemical bonds in the drug molecules weaken. Antibiotics are particularly sensitive. That same research indicated that 42% of common antibiotics degrade significantly within 90 days if stored near heat sources. If you take an antibiotic that has lost potency, you aren't just wasting money; you risk developing a resistant infection because the bacteria weren't fully killed off.
Avoid storing meds above the fridge, near the window where sunlight hits, or under the sink if pipes run through there. Look for interior walls away from appliances. Consistency is key. Your body expects a specific dose of medicine; a degraded pill delivers less, throwing off your treatment plan.
Refrigeration Rules: What Goes In and Out
Not everything needs the cold. In fact, putting things in the fridge that don't belong there can cause condensation issues when you take them out. However, certain liquids and biologics strictly require refrigeration to stay effective. Insulin is the classic example. Unopened insulin must be kept between 2-8°C (36-46°F). Once you start using a vial or pen, it can usually sit at room temperature for up to 28 days, depending on the brand. Check the label.
When you do refrigerate meds, placement matters. Don't shove them in the door. The door is the warmest part of the fridge because it opens and closes constantly, causing temperature swings. Instead, store liquid medications in the center of the main compartment, away from the back wall where frost can form. This zone offers the most stable temperature.
Eye drops are another category that often requires refrigeration, especially after opening. The American Society of Health-System Pharmacists warns that eye drops stored beyond their expiration date-or improperly-can become contaminated with bacteria like Pseudomonas aeruginosa. This bacteria can cause serious eye infections. Keep multi-dose eye drops in the fridge and discard them after the timeframe listed on the box, which is often 28 to 30 days after opening, regardless of the printed expiration date on the tube.
Light Exposure and Original Containers
Light, specifically ultraviolet (UV) radiation, breaks down many active ingredients. This is why so many prescription bottles are amber or brown. According to the Journal of Pharmaceutical Sciences, these dark containers block 97% of UV light. Clear plastic or glass offers almost no protection.
This brings us to a crucial rule: never transfer your medications to generic pill organizers or clear jars unless directed by a pharmacist. The original manufacturer's container is engineered to protect the drug. It includes desiccants (little packets that absorb moisture) in some cases and blocks light. When you move pills to a weekly organizer, you expose them to air, light, and humidity every time you open the lid. Use those organizers only for the week's supply, and keep the rest in the original bottle.
Nitroglycerin tablets are extremely sensitive to light and air. They must stay in their original dark glass container, tightly capped, and not carried in your pocket where body heat affects them. If you take nitroglycerin for chest pain, proper storage isn't just about saving money; it's about ensuring the drug works during an emergency.
Organizing to Track Expiration Dates
Even with perfect storage, meds expire. The FDA defines the expiration date as the last day the manufacturer guarantees the drug retains 90-110% of its labeled potency. To avoid surprise expirations, you need a system.
One effective method used by healthcare institutions is color-coding. You can buy dot stickers in different colors. Assign red for medications expiring this year, blue for next year, and green for two years out. Stick these dots on the front of the bottle. At a glance, you know what needs attention.
Designate one person in the household to check dates monthly. Set a calendar reminder. During this check, look for physical signs of degradation. Tablets that are crumbling, discolored, or have strange odors should be tossed immediately. Liquids that look cloudy or have particles floating in them are also compromised. Don't taste-test to see if they still work; if they look wrong, throw them out.

Safe Disposal of Expired Drugs
Once a medication expires or shows signs of spoilage, getting rid of it safely is the final step. Flushing drugs down the toilet was once common advice, but it pollutes water supplies. Only flush medications if the label specifically says to do so (usually potent opioids or nitroglycerin).
The best option is a drug take-back program. The DEA hosts National Prescription Drug Take Back Days twice a year, with thousands of collection sites nationwide. Many local pharmacies and police stations also have permanent drop-off kiosks. If you don't have access to these, mix the pills with unpalatable substances like dirt, cat litter, or used coffee grounds in a sealed bag before throwing them in the trash. This prevents pets or children from digging them out.

Can I store my medications in the car?
Generally, no. Cars experience extreme temperature fluctuations. In summer, the interior can exceed 60°C (140°F), melting capsules and degrading chemicals. In winter, freezing temperatures can break down liquid suspensions. Unless you are transporting meds temporarily in an insulated bag, the glove box is a poor long-term storage solution.
Is it safe to take expired medication?
For most solid, dry medications, taking them shortly after expiration likely won't hurt you, but they may be less potent. However, for critical conditions like epilepsy, heart disease, or asthma, reduced potency can be dangerous. Liquid antibiotics and eye drops pose higher risks of bacterial contamination after expiration. Always consult a pharmacist before using expired critical meds.
Why shouldn't I put pills in a weekly organizer?
Weekly organizers expose pills to air, light, and humidity every time you open them. They also lack the child-resistant locks and protective coatings of original bottles. Use organizers only for the current week's supply, and keep the remaining stock in the original pharmacy container to preserve stability.
How do I know if my medication has degraded?
Look for changes in appearance or smell. Tablets that are cracked, discolored, or softer than usual are suspect. Liquids that are cloudy, have floating particles, or smell odd should be discarded. Aspirin that smells like vinegar has broken down. If in doubt, ask your pharmacist.
Where is the best place to store insulin?
Unopened insulin must be refrigerated between 2-8°C (36-46°F) in the main body of the fridge, not the door. Once opened, most insulins can be kept at room temperature (below 25°C/77°F) for up to 28 days. Protect it from direct sunlight and extreme heat.
